Laundry folding robots are machines that fold clothes. They are important because they save time and energy. These robots are mostly called laundroid. Laundroid, which resembles a mirrored PAX wardrobe more than a robot from a science fiction film, includes a deep bottom drawer where you can easily place your clean clothing. After that, a mechanical arm inserted into the closet's back sorts, folds, and places clothing on the proper shelf. Laundroid utilises image analysis to recognise clothing and fold and sort it accordingly after one set preference for how they want their clothing arranged in the companion app. All of this background technology adds up to the ideal workflow that clients have desired.

 The commercial segment is anticipated to increase significantly over the course of the forecast period as a result of rising demand from a variety of industries, including the textile and hospitality sectors, hospitals, hotels, and restaurants. Robots that can fold numerous items of laundry at once with high efficiency and while saving time and energy are frequently utilised in commercial settings. In addition, half-automatic laundry folding robots are also gaining popularity in the commercial sector as they have fewer moving parts which increases their lifespan and reduces maintenance cost significantly over the long term. Laundry folding and sorting are performed by the semi-automatic robots. With the assistance of arms, these devices' mechanical systems move garments from one position to another. These systems can be manually managed by an adult or computerised to function automatically. DRIVING FACTORS

Adoption of Robots in Healthcare to Propel Market Growth

As they serve to lower the danger of infection when handling garments manually, the healthcare industry is seeing an increase in demand for laundry robots. Additionally, as they reduce labour costs and save time, the hospitality industry has seen an increase in demand for laundry folding robot. Older people are unable of doing their own laundry. These robots assist the elderly while saving time and resources. This is anticipated to augment laundry folding robots market growth.

RESTRAINING FACTORS

Complex Iterations of the Robots to Strain Market Performance

The robot's current iteration is also agonisingly sluggish. Laundry folding robots would need to be used nightly in order to be useful for daily tasks, and although while it was extremely silent on the CES exhibit floor, this isn't a good indicator of how noisy it would be in a typical home.
